1. Choose the Right Seasonal Blooms

When crafting a Christmas arrangement, it's important to use flowers that evoke the spirit of the season. Here are some popular seasonal blooms that make excellent choices:

  • Poinsettias: The quintessential Christmas flower, known for their vibrant red and green hues.
  • Amaryllis: With its large, dramatic blooms, the Amaryllis makes a bold statement in any arrangement.
  • Christmas Roses: Elegant and delicate, these white flowers represent purity and peace.
  • Roses: Classic red roses or white roses bring a timeless beauty to any holiday arrangement.
  • Holly Berries: Incorporating holly berries adds a festive touch and a pop of color to your arrangement.

Why It Works:

  • Bold, vibrant colors like red, white, and green instantly bring Christmas vibes to your home.
  • Symbolism of certain flowers like Poinsettias and Christmas Roses aligns perfectly with the holiday season.

2. Incorporate Greenery and Foliage

To complement your blooms, it's essential to add plenty of greenery to your arrangement. Greenery not only adds fullness but also infuses the bouquet with a fresh, piney scent that is synonymous with Christmas. Consider using:

  • Pine Branches: These branches provide a traditional, festive feel with their deep green color.
  • Eucalyptus: Known for its soft, silvery leaves, eucalyptus adds a modern touch.
  • Fir or Cedar Sprigs: Great for filling out your arrangement and giving it a lush, natural look.

How to Use Greenery:

  • Layering greenery around the flowers creates a more balanced and fuller appearance.
  • Use greenery to frame your arrangement, drawing attention to the blooms and creating a professional, finished look.

3. Add Festive Touches with Decorative Accents

Adding decorative accents to your flower arrangements is a great way to make them extra special. Here are some festive touches you can incorporate:

  • Gold or Silver Ribbons: Add a luxurious feel by tying ribbons around the base of your arrangement or vase.
  • Christmas Ornaments: Small baubles or glittery stars can be nestled among the blooms for a sparkling effect.
  • Pinecones or Cinnamon Sticks: These natural elements give your arrangement a rustic charm and a pleasant holiday scent.

4. Select the Right Vessel for Your Arrangement

The container you choose can make all the difference. For a truly festive look, select a vessel that complements the flowers and enhances the overall aesthetic of the arrangement:

  • Glass Vase: Classic and timeless, a glass vase lets the flowers take center stage.
  • Wooden Basket: Perfect for a rustic, country-inspired arrangement.
  • Ceramic Pot: Festive pots with Christmas motifs can add an extra holiday touch to your bouquet.

5. Assemble the Arrangement for a Balanced Look

Once you have your flowers, greenery, and accents ready, it's time to put everything together. Here’s how to assemble your arrangement:

  1. Start with a base of greenery, placing the larger branches at the back and smaller sprigs toward the front.
  2. Add your focal flowers (like Poinsettias or Amaryllis) in the center or at the front, making sure to leave space between each bloom.
  3. Fill in with smaller flowers (such as roses or Christmas roses) around the edges, ensuring everything is balanced.
  4. Add in your decorative accents—ribbons, pinecones, or holly berries—last to give your arrangement that perfect holiday finish.
